Video: SJSU Alumnus Luis Valdez

Alumnus Luis Valdez — a playwright, director, filmmaker and founder of El Teatro Campesino (The Farmworker’s Theater) — recalls how his time at SJSU shaped his future while connecting with a current generation of students.
